Step 1: Gather Required Documents
Before visiting the passport office, ensure you have the following required documents ready:
- Computerized National Identity Card (CNIC) – A valid, original CNIC is mandatory.
- Proof of Address – Utility bills, tenancy agreements, or other documents proving your current address.
- Old Passport (if applicable) – If renewing, bring your old passport.
- Biometric Data – You will be asked to provide fingerprints and photos at the passport office.
- Passport Application Form – Available at the passport office or online, this form must be filled out before submission.
- NADRA Birth Certificate (for minors) – Required for applicants under the age of 18.
- Guardian’s CNIC (for minors) – If applying for a minor, the guardian must provide their own CNIC.
Ensure all documents are up to date and valid to avoid any delays in the application process.

Step 3: Choose the Passport Type and Validity
Before applying, decide which type of passport and validity period you require, based on how frequently you travel and how many pages you might need. You can choose from the following:
- 36-Page Passport
- 72-Page Passport
- 100-Page Passport
Each type of passport comes with either a 5-year or 10-year validity option. Additionally, you can select between normal or urgent processing, depending on how quickly you need your passport.
Step 4: Review the Passport Fees (September 2024)
Fees differ based on the type of passport, validity period, and the urgency of processing. Here is the fee structure for September 2024:
1. 36-Page Passport
- 5-Year Validity:
- Normal: 4,500 PKR
- Urgent: 7,500 PKR
- 10-Year Validity:
- Normal: 6,700 PKR
- Urgent: 11,200 PKR
2. 72-Page Passport
- 5-Year Validity:
- Normal: 8,200 PKR
- Urgent: 13,500 PKR
3. 100-Page Passport
- 10-Year Validity:
- Normal: 12,400 PKR
- Urgent: 20,200 PKR
These fees will remain valid until the end of September 2024.
Step 5: Submit Your Application and Pay the Fee
Once you’ve decided on your passport type, fill out the application form and submit it at the passport office. Along with the submission, pay the applicable fee (normal or urgent). Keep your receipt as it will be needed for tracking your application status.
Step 6: Track Your Application
You can track your passport application status online using the tracking number on your receipt. Normal processing can take several weeks, while urgent applications are processed more quickly.
Step 7: Collect Your Passport
Once your passport is ready, you will be notified to collect it from the passport office. When collecting your passport, ensure you bring your CNIC and the receipt provided at the time of application.
